Output 17a180f8f59910812336e29b0b426804300b68d4aacc991bee12fab1bbba6818:66
- value
- 12890156
- script pubkey
- OP_0 OP_PUSHBYTES_20 23d0df4c7d21e4ae0b8364f3d1ec0c15af514d5e
- address
- bc1qy0gd7nray8j2uzurvnearmqvzkh4zn27wk5dnu
- transaction
- 17a180f8f59910812336e29b0b426804300b68d4aacc991bee12fab1bbba6818